First elected October 2019, re-elected October 2022, next election October 2025.

Tracy has been involved with leading environmental change for dairy through her roles as DairyNZ Dairy Environment Leaders chair, Ballance Farm Environment Awards Alumni chair and as a Dairy Women’s Network trustee.

Tracy has been dairying with husband Wynn on their Waikato farm ‘Tiroroa’ for 25 years. She has been leading environmental change for a decade, building relationships and empowering farmers to lead and find regional solutions.

Originally from Northland, Tracy lives near Matamata on a 700 cow, 310ha (240ha milking platform) system three farm ‘Tiroroa’ which won the Waikato Ballance Farm Environment Supreme Award in 2010. An AWDT ‘Escalator’ Alumni, she was a finalist in 2017 Westpac Women of Influence Awards and won a Sustainable Business Network’s ‘Sustainability Superstar’ award in 2018. She was recently appointed by Cabinet to the Freshwater Independent Advisory Panel.

Tracy began her career in agriculture as an economist at the NZ Meat and Wool Boards Economic Service, has a BAgrSci (Hons) from Massey University and is a Kelloggs Rural Scholar (Lincoln University).
